          phtthp:

          After A level results come out in 2019, possible to see some new ranking changes, in the current Top 5 JCs : namely RI, HCI, VJC, NJC, DHS.

          Which JC will be kicked out of the Top 5 ranking or not, replaced by EJC, time will tell.
          These 5 are the top JCs in terms of A level results. However, DHS does not have COP at JC level as there is no intake.
          If there is one that may be out of top 5, it could be NJC. I see similarities between NJC and TJC.
          Both have a bigger neighboring rival (HCI for NJC, VJC for TJC).
          Both do not have feeder schools although they have their own intake of IP students at Year 1.
          VJC is more similar to RI and HCI eg the emphasis on sports. VJC is also very strong in performing arts.
          Eunoia may also be more in this group (Raffles, Hwa Chong and Victoria).
          National is more similar to Temasek,
